Mastering the Fundamentals: The Key to Stylish Play

Before we get into the fancy footwork and skill moves, let's nail the fundamentals. Think of it like building a house – you need a solid foundation before you can start adding the cool architectural details. In FIFA 23, that foundation is built on passing accuracy, tactical awareness, and understanding your players' strengths.

  • Passing is Paramount: Forget those hopeful long balls that sail harmlessly out of play. Stylish play starts with crisp, accurate passes that keep possession and dictate the tempo of the game. Practice your short passing game, use the driven pass (R1/RB + Pass button) to break lines, and learn when to switch the play with a longer, lofted pass. A team that can pass the ball effectively is a team that controls the game, and control is key to playing with style.

  • Tactical Awareness: Don't just run around like a headless chicken! Pay attention to your team's formation, your opponent's setup, and the overall flow of the match. Adjust your tactics on the fly to exploit weaknesses and neutralize threats. Understanding when to press, when to sit back, and when to go for the kill is crucial for a stylish and strategic approach to the game. Experiment with different formations and custom tactics to find what suits your playstyle best. A well-organized team is a stylish team.

  • Know Your Players: Each player in FIFA 23 has unique attributes and abilities. Take the time to learn your players' strengths and weaknesses, and build your team around them. Do you have a pacey winger? Get the ball to him in space and let him run. A midfield maestro with exceptional passing? Dictate the play through him. A towering center-back? Win those aerial duels! Utilizing your players effectively is a hallmark of a stylish manager. It's not just about having high-rated players; it's about knowing how to use them.

Unleash Your Inner Artist: Skill Moves and Dribbling

Okay, now we're talking! This is where the real flair comes in. Skill moves and dribbling are the bread and butter of stylish play in FIFA 23. They allow you to beat defenders, create space, and score spectacular goals. But remember, skill moves aren't just for showboating; they're tools to be used strategically.

  • Master the Basics: Don't try to learn every skill move at once. Start with the basics, like the ball roll, the stepover, and the fake shot. These simple moves can be incredibly effective for creating space and shifting defenders. Practice them in the training arena until they become second nature. Once you've mastered the fundamentals, you can start experimenting with more advanced moves.

  • Skill Move Variety: Don't become predictable! Mix up your skill moves to keep your opponents guessing. If you're always doing the same trick, defenders will quickly learn how to counter it. Use a variety of moves to keep them on their toes and create opportunities to exploit. Think about the situation and choose the appropriate skill move. A well-timed skill move can be the difference between a blocked shot and a clear goal-scoring opportunity. Also, learning 4 and 5 star skillers can create magic on the field. These moves, when performed correctly, can leave defenders in the dust and open up passing lanes you didn't even know existed.

  • Dribbling Finesse: Dribbling isn't just about running with the ball; it's about close control, agility, and quick changes of direction. Use the left stick to navigate tight spaces, and use the right stick for more advanced dribbling techniques. The new dribbling system in FIFA 23 allows for even more control and responsiveness, so take advantage of it. Practice your dribbling in different scenarios, such as one-on-one situations and crowded areas. A skilled dribbler can unlock even the most stubborn defenses.

Goal-Scoring Glamour: Finishing with Style

All that fancy footwork and passing is for naught if you can't finish your chances. But scoring goals isn't just about blasting the ball into the net; it's about doing it with style! We're talking about finesse shots, driven shots, chips, and volleys – the kind of goals that make the highlight reel.

  • Finesse Shots: The finesse shot (R1/RB + Shoot button) is your best friend when it comes to stylish goals. It allows you to curl the ball around the goalkeeper and into the side netting. Practice your finesse shots from different angles and distances to master the technique. A well-placed finesse shot is a thing of beauty and a nightmare for goalkeepers.

  • Driven Shots: For more power and accuracy, try the driven shot (R1 + L1/RB + LB + Shoot button). This shot is perfect for blasting the ball past the keeper from close range. Master the timing and power of the driven shot, and you'll be banging in goals left and right. The driven shot is a great option when you have a clear sight of goal and want to hit the ball with maximum force.

  • Chip Shots: When the keeper rushes off his line, the chip shot (L1/LB + Shoot button) is your go-to move. This delicate shot lofts the ball over the keeper and into the net. Practice your chip shots in one-on-one situations to become a master of the finish. A perfectly executed chip shot is a thing of beauty and a testament to your skill and composure.

  • Volleys and Headers: Don't forget about volleys and headers! These aerial finishes can be incredibly stylish and effective. Position your players well in the box, and time your shots perfectly to score spectacular goals. A powerful header or a stunning volley can be the perfect way to cap off a stylish attacking move. Defending with Grace: Stylishly Shutting Down Your Opponent

Style isn't just about attacking; it's also about defending. A stylish defender is one who is disciplined, positionally sound, and knows how to win the ball cleanly. We're talking about interceptions, tackles, and smart marking – the kind of defending that frustrates your opponent and keeps them at bay.

  • Tactical Defending: Forget about charging into tackles recklessly. Tactical defending is all about patience, positioning, and timing. Use the jockeying (L2/LT) to stay close to your opponent and cut off passing lanes. Time your tackles carefully to win the ball cleanly. A well-executed tackle is just as satisfying as a well-placed shot.

  • Interceptions: Anticipate your opponent's passes and intercept the ball before it reaches its target. Interceptions are a great way to disrupt attacks and turn defense into offense. Pay attention to the body language of the passer and the positioning of the receiver to predict where the ball is going. A well-timed interception can spark a counter-attack and put your team on the front foot.

  • Smart Marking: Don't just chase the ball! Mark your opponents tightly and prevent them from receiving the ball in dangerous areas. Use the second defender contain (R1/RB) to put pressure on the ball carrier while you mark a nearby player. Smart marking is crucial for shutting down your opponent's attacking threats. A disciplined defense is the foundation of any successful team.

Embrace the Flair: Personalizing Your Playstyle

Ultimately, playing with style is about expressing yourself on the pitch. It's about finding what works for you and developing your own unique flair. Don't be afraid to experiment, try new things, and push the boundaries of your game. Find the skill moves you love, the formations that suit your team, and the tactics that bring out the best in your players.

  • Custom Tactics: Dive into the custom tactics menu and tweak your team's instructions to match your playstyle. Adjust your build-up play, chance creation, and defensive approach to create a system that suits your preferences. Experiment with different settings until you find the perfect balance. Custom tactics are a powerful tool for shaping your team's identity on the pitch.

  • Player Instructions: Just as important as team tactics are individual player instructions. Tell your full-backs to stay back while attacking, instruct your wingers to cut inside, or tell your striker to stay central. Fine-tuning these instructions can make a huge difference in how your team performs. Player instructions allow you to tailor your players' roles to your specific game plan.

  • Practice, Practice, Practice: The key to mastering any skill in FIFA 23 is practice. Spend time in the training arena honing your skill moves, practicing your shooting, and refining your dribbling techniques. The more you practice, the more confident you'll become on the pitch. Repetition is the mother of all skill, so put in the time and you'll see the results. And hey, don't be afraid to experiment in friendlies or squad battles before taking your new skills online. It's all about building confidence and muscle memory.
